Biochemical recurrence (BCR) occurs in 20%–40% of men with prostate cancer (PCa) who undergo radical prostatectomy. Exosomes which are membrane vesicles released by cells have gained significant interest in the field of cancer therapy as a novel means of intercellular communication. After the organism develops into its adult form, cell differentiation is minimal and most of the regulatory interactions that are involved in these regulatory pathways are lost.
